Common Misconceptions About Fast Payout Casinos
Do crypto casinos always pay out faster than fiat ones?
Not always. While blockchain transactions can clear in minutes, the casino’s internal processing time often adds hours. We tested a Bitcoin withdrawal at a UKGC-licensed operator that took 18 hours from request to wallet arrival. The blockchain confirmed in 10 minutes. The bottleneck was the casino’s manual review. So speed depends more on the operator’s KYC and payment team than the currency itself.
Are no-wagering bonuses too good to be true?
They’re real, but rare. MrQ and Sky Vegas both offer wager-free spins. However, there are still terms attached. At MrQ, you must use the 100 free spins within 48 hours. At Sky Vegas, you need to deposit and spend £10 within 30 days to unlock the 200 deposit spins. These are reasonable conditions, not traps.
Does a higher wagering requirement mean a better bonus?
Not necessarily. A 10x wagering requirement on a £100 bonus means you must bet £1,000 before withdrawing. That is manageable for most players. But a 40x requirement on the same bonus means £4,000 in bets. Always calculate the total playthrough. A smaller bonus with low wagering often beats a large bonus with impossible terms.
Blockchain Speeds and Wallet Anonymity: What Players Need to Know
For players who value privacy, blockchain-based casinos offer a layer of anonymity that traditional banking cannot match. When you deposit using Bitcoin or Ethereum, the transaction appears on a public ledger without your name attached. However, UKGC-licensed casinos still require full KYC verification before any withdrawal. So anonymity is limited to the deposit stage.
We tested deposit speeds across several operators. Bitcoin deposits at William Hill confirmed within 15 minutes on average. Ethereum was faster, often under 2 minutes. Withdrawal times for crypto varied: MrQ processed our crypto withdrawal in under 12 hours, while Betfair took 16 hours. The blockchain itself was never the slow part. It was the casino’s manual check that added delay.
